| Title |
Discrete and continuous heterogeneity in the basolateral amygdala |
| Organism |
Mus musculus |
| Experiment type |
Expression profiling by high throughput sequencing
|
| Summary |
Basolateral excitatory neurons constitute a prominent output neuron class of the amygdala. Here, we examined diversity in this cell type using single-cell RNA-seq.
|
| |
|
| Overall design |
Examination of basolateral amygdala excitatory neuron transcriptomes.
